西门子plc如何设定掉电保存数值
at 2025.09.04 09:20 ca 设备销售区 pv 1275 by 工控设备哥
西门子PLC掉电保存数值设置技巧,轻松实现数据安全存储
在工控领域,西门子PLC(可编程逻辑控制器)凭借其稳定可靠、功能强大的特点,已成为众多工程师的优选。然而,在使用过程中,我们常常会遇到掉电后数据丢失的问题。那么,如何为西门子PLC设定掉电保存数值,确保数据安全存储呢?本文将为您详细讲解。
一、西门子PLC掉电保存数值设置方法
1. 选择合适的存储器类型
西门子PLC提供了多种存储器类型,如V、M、D、S等。其中,V和M存储器为可变存储器,D和S存储器为固定存储器。在设置掉电保存数值时,通常选择V存储器或M存储器。
2. 设置掉电保持位
以V存储器为例,我们可以在其地址后加上字母“B”来表示掉电保持位,如VB0。这样,当PLC掉电后,VB0中的数据将不会丢失,而是保持原有值。
3. 设置数据类型
在设置掉电保存数值时,需要指定数据类型。西门子PLC支持多种数据类型,如INT(整数)、DINT(双整数)、FLOAT(浮点数)等。根据实际需求选择合适的数据类型。
4. 编写程序实现掉电保存
在PLC程序中,我们需要编写相应的程序段,实现掉电保存数值的功能。以下是一个简单的示例:
(1)定义掉电保持位:

VB0: INT; // 定义VB0为整数类型掉电保持位
(2)编写程序实现掉电保存:
// 当PLC启动时,将VB0中的值赋给另一个变量,如VB1
VB1 := VB0;
// 当PLC掉电时,VB0中的值不会丢失,再次上电后,VB1中的值将保持原有值
二、注意事项
1. 避免使用过多的掉电保持位,以免占用过多的存储空间。
2. 在编写程序时,注意保护掉电保持位,避免被意外修改。
3. 定期检查掉电保持位的数据,确保数据正确无误。
4. 在实际应用中,根据具体情况选择合适的掉电保存数值设置方法。
三、
通过以上介绍,相信您已经掌握了为西门子PLC设定掉电保存数值的方法。在实际应用中,合理设置掉电保存数值,可以确保数据安全存储,提高PLC系统的可靠性。希望本文对您有所帮助。
